About N-(2-amino-2-oxoethyl)-N-(cyclopropylmethyl)-2-methyl-5-(4-methylphenyl)-1,3-thiazole-4-carboxamide
N-(2-amino-2-oxoethyl)-N-(cyclopropylmethyl)-2-methyl-5-(4-methylphenyl)-1,3-thiazole-4-carboxamide (PubChem CID 68723615) has the molecular formula C18H21N3O2S
and a molecular weight of 343.45 g/mol. Its IUPAC name is N-(2-amino-2-oxoethyl)-N-(cyclopropylmethyl)-2-methyl-5-(4-methylphenyl)-1,3-thiazole-4-carboxamide.
Molecular Properties
| Compound Name | N-(2-amino-2-oxoethyl)-N-(cyclopropylmethyl)-2-methyl-5-(4-methylphenyl)-1,3-thiazole-4-carboxamide |
| PubChem CID | 68723615 |
| Molecular Formula | C18H21N3O2S |
| Molecular Weight | 343.45 g/mol |
| Exact Mass | 343.14 |
| IUPAC Name | N-(2-amino-2-oxoethyl)-N-(cyclopropylmethyl)-2-methyl-5-(4-methylphenyl)-1,3-thiazole-4-carboxamide |
| SMILES | Cc1ccc(-c2sc(C)nc2C(=O)N(CC(N)=O)CC2CC2)cc1 |
| InChI | InChI=1S/C18H21N3O2S/c1-11-3-7-14(8-4-11)17-16(20-12(2)24-17)18(23)21(10-15(19)22)9-13-5-6-13/h3-4,7-8,13H,5-6,9-10H2,1-2H3,(H2,19,22) |
| InChIKey | IREGWXZXBSRLAW-UHFFFAOYSA-N |
| XLogP | 2.76 |
| TPSA | 76.29 Ų |
| H-Bond Donors | 1 |
| H-Bond Acceptors | 4 |
| Rotatable Bonds | 6 |
| Heavy Atoms | 24 |
